Activity Type Distribution
Top Inhibitors (by pChEMBL)
| ChEMBL ID | pChEMBL | Type | Value (nM) | Phase |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| CHEMBL2037237 | 5.28 | IC50 | 5200.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037236 | 5.25 | IC50 | 5600.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037227 | 5.21 | IC50 | 6200.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037232 | 5.15 | IC50 | 7100.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037228 | 5.12 | IC50 | 7600.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037235 | 5.12 | IC50 | 7500.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037365 | 5.11 | IC50 | 7700.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037358 | 5.08 | IC50 | 8400.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037362 | 5.02 | IC50 | 9500.0 | Preclinical |
| CHEMBL2037354 | 5.0 | IC50 | 9900.0 | Preclinical |
